Enterprise companies are increasingly using Microsoft Lync 2010/2013 (a.k.a Skype for Business 2015) services as call centre, internal communication, cloud communication and video conference platform. These services are based on the VoIP and instant messaging protocols, and support multiple client types such as Microsoft Office 365, Microsoft Lync, Skype for Business, IP phones and teleconference devices. Also the official clients are available for mobile devices (e.g. Windows phone, Android and iOS), desktops (Mac, Linux and Windows) and web applications developed with .NET framework. Although the Microsoft Lync platform has been developed along with the new technologies, it still suffers from old VoIP, teleconference and platform issues.
Modern VoIP attacks can be used to attack Microsoft Lync environments to obtain unauthorised access to the infrastructure. Open MS Lync frontend and edge servers, insecure federation security design, lack of encryption, insufficient defence for VoIP attacks and insecure compatibility options may allow attackers to hijack enterprise communications. The enterprise users and employees are also the next generation targets for these attackers. They can attack client soft phones and handsets using the broken communication, invalid protocol options and malicious messaging content to compromise sensitive business assets. These attacks may lead to privacy violations, legal issues, call/toll fraud and intelligence collection.
Attack vectors and practical threats against the Microsoft Lync ecosystem will be presented with newly published vulnerabilities and Microsoft Lync testing modules of the Viproy VoIP kit developed by the speaker. This will be accompanied by live demonstrations against a test environment.

Unified Communications (UC) is widely used by larger organisations for video conferences, office collaboration, cloud services and mobile communications. These services also have key roles in the IP Multimedia Subsystem (IMS) implementations of next generation mobile networks. As a result of these, customers require unified collaboration; and the telecommunications industry offers managed communications services and infrastructure using UC and IMS technologies. These offerings also come with design issues, well-known security vulnerabilities and legacy services.
Security testing of communication networks, however, is underestimated, and mostly under-scoped. Due to the lack of time and resources, the results of the security tests are only providing a security illusion. On the other hand, the advanced VoIP and UC attacks can be much faster and efficient with a proper methodology used. Therefore, this talk aims to improve the testing skills of the assurance teams for better penetration testing results. The theme of the talk is on transferring the VoIP and UC knowledge from a phreak to penetration testers. This will be performed through practical attack demonstrations, testing tips and automated actions.

VoIP attacks have evolved, and they are targeting Unified Communications (UC), commercial services, hosted environment and call centres using major vendor and protocol vulnerabilities. This workshop is designed to demonstrate these cutting edge VoIP attacks, and improve the VoIP skills of the incident response teams, penetration testers and network engineers. Signalling protocols are the centre of UC environments, but also susceptible to IP spoofing, trust issues, call spoofing, authentication bypass and invalid signalling flows. They can be hacked with legacy techniques, but a set of new attacks will be demonstrated in this workshop. This workshop includes basic attack types for UC infrastructure, advanced attacks to the SIP and Skinny protocol weaknesses, network infrastructure attacks, value added services analysis, Cdr/Log/Billing analysis and Viproy use to analyse signalling services using novel techniques. Also the well-known attacks to the network infrastructure will be combined with the current VoIP vulnerabilities to test the target workshop network. Attacking VoIP services requires limited knowledge today with the Viproy Penetration Testing Kit (written by Fatih). It has a dozen modules to test trust hacking issues, information collected from SIP and Skinny services, gaining unauthorised access, call redirection, call spoofing, brute-forcing VoIP accounts, Cisco CUCDM exploitation and debugging services using as MITM. Furthermore, Viproy provides these attack modules in the Metasploit Framework environment with full integration. The workshop contains live demonstration of practical VoIP attacks and usage of the Viproy modules.
In this hands-on workshop, attendees will learn about basic attack types for UC infrastructure, advanced attacks to the SIP protocol weaknesses, Cisco Skinny protocol hacking, hacking Cisco CUCDM and CUCM servers, network infrastructure attacks, value added services analysis, Cdr/Log/Billing analysis and Viproy VoIP pen-test kit to analyse VoIP services using novel techniques. New CDP, CUCDM and Cisco Skinny modules and techniques of Viproy will be demonstrated in the workshop as well.

Enterprise companies are using consumer and IoT devices to complete (or expand) their services such as broadband, IPTV, media streaming, satellite, voice and 3G/4G services. Although the devices are owned by the service providers, subscribers have limited (or full) access to them with service agreements. In addition to that, some of consumer devices also have roles on corporate communications, environment security or employee services. Consumer devices are located at subscriber premises; therefore, the traditional security testing approach only covers backend services security, not the devices.
Consumer and IoT devices are susceptible to hardware hacking based attacks such as firmware dumping, re-flashing with a custom firmware, and getting low level access using the physical management interfaces such as SPI, JTAG and UART. Low level access obtained can be used to modify device behaviours or their initial states. This helps attackers to debug consumer devices and operator services, to find new vulnerabilities, and to obtain the device configuration which may contain credentials for the service infrastructure.
Embedded device and hardware hacking is a rising skill set for penetration testers. It is required to understand targeted attacks which may include hardware implants, modified hardware attacking their own infrastructure or compromised devices that target the human factor. Some of advanced testing examples to be discussed are preparing a custom hardware for persistent access during a red teaming exercise, preparing a compromised consumer device for human factor pen-testing, attacking TR-069 services of a provider using smart home modems or altering the security controls of a device to abuse the service.
The presentation focuses on how the existing security testing techniques should be evolved with hardware and IoT hacking, and how service providers can make their infrastructure secure for cutting-edge attacks. Essential hardware hacking information, identifying and using physical management interfaces, hardware hacking toolset, well-known hardware attacks and hardware testing procedure will be presented in a road map for consumer devices security testing. Also a security testing approach will be explained to develop new security testing services and to improve existing ones such as red teaming, human factor pen-testing and infrastructure pen-testing.

PowSyBl is an open source project hosted by LF Energy, which offers a comprehensive set of features for electrical grid modelling and simulation. Among other advanced features, PowSyBl provides:
- A fully editable and extendable library for grid component modelling;
- Visualization tools to display your network;
- Grid simulation tools, such as power flows, security analyses (with or without remedial actions) and sensitivity analyses;
The framework is mostly written in Java, with a Python binding so that Python developers can access PowSyBl functionalities as well.
